About E. L. Hutton

E. L. Hutton is a scholar working on Applied Psychology, Clinical Psychology and Nephrology, having authored 7 papers that have together received 123 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Psychopathy, Forensic Psychiatry, Sexual Offending (4 papers), Deception detection and forensic psychology (2 papers) and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Clinical Psychology (72 citations), Internal Medicine (7 citations) and General Psychology (2 citations). E. L. Hutton has collaborated with scholars based in Canada and United States. Frequent co-authors include Michael Woodworth, Stephen Porter, Leanne ten Brinke, Timothy R. Lubenow, Pamela Shaw, Asokumar Buvanendran, Mario Moric, Spencer S. Liu, Eugene R. Viscusi and Robert D. Hare. Their work appears in journals such as Criminal Justice and Behavior, Regional Anesthesia & Pain Medicine and Behavioral Sciences & the Law.
